Full Formula Breakdown

Fuel used (imperial)Gallons per year = annual miles ÷ MPG. Example: 15,000 ÷ 25 = 600 gallons for Vehicle A.
Fuel used (metric)Liters per year = annual km ÷ 100 × L/100km. Example: 24,000 ÷ 100 × 9.4 = 2,256 liters.
Annual fuel costCost = fuel used × price. Example: 600 gallons × $3.50 = $2,100 per year.
Annual savingsSavings = cost of thirstier vehicle − cost of thriftier vehicle. Example: $2,100 − $1,312.50 = $787.50.
Cost per mileCost per mile = fuel price ÷ MPG. Example: $3.50 ÷ 25 = 14.0¢ per mile.
MPG to L/100kmL/100km = 235.215 ÷ MPG. Example: 235.215 ÷ 40 = 5.88 L/100km.
Multi-year gapHorizon savings = annual savings × years. Example: $787.50 × 5 = $3,937.50 over five years.

💡Practical Comparison Tips

Low MPG tip: Small economy gains matter more at low MPG. Moving from 15 to 20 MPG saves more fuel than 40 to 50, because gallons drop fastest where efficiency is worst.
Fuel price tip: Fuel price swings change the payback. A $1 per gallon jump enlarges every yearly saving, so a pricier but thriftier car pays off faster when prices climb.

Why MPG Numbers Are Misleading

Sure, hybrids may be more expensive up-front. But if you drive 30k miles a year, they’ll pay for themselves in fuel savings faster than car driven 10k miles a year. The calculator does this calculation automatically so you can view the long-term picture: what is the five-ten year outlook? It is not just snapshot of one year. These variances are multiplied by fuel prices.

A sedan that gets 25 miles to the gallon and a truck that gets 18 may seem like a small difference when gasoline is cheap. But if gas hits five bucks a gallon, that little number will become one-hundred-buck-a-month-or-more difference. And there’s no predicting the market for oil, but there’s always planning for it; knowing where your wallet’s at risk. Having some sense of how much a small reduction in mpg matters helps you know what to look for next time you need to buy new car.

This is also where driving style enter the equation a lot. Most people don’t drive like they do during EPA testing, which is an idealized condition. Excessive speed, aggressive acceleration, and lots of idling will bring actual MPG to lower levels different than what’s listed in the EPA’s numbers. Aerodynamic drag kills efficiency. If you cruise at 75 mph on the highway for your commute, you will lose efficiency regardless of how good engine looks on paper.

For drivers accustomed to the imperial system, it might also add an extra layer of confusion. While miles-per-gallon is direct, liters-per-one-hundred-kilometers works the opposite way; a higher number isn’t better, but a lower one is. That inverse nature often stumbles consumer who want to compare vehicles across markets.
